Genmitsu Kiosk Specifications:

Marking Area: X: 100mm, Y: 110mm
Height Adjustment: 0-70mm (Laser head adjustable by 30mm)
Dimensions: 235 x 28 x 220mm
9.25 x 11.02 x 8.66in
Focus Distance: 40mm
Laser Head Models: 2.5W, 5W, 10W
Repeat Positioning Accuracy: ±0.01mm
Operating Voltage: 12V 5A
Weight: 2.8kg (6.17lbs)
Engraving Speed: 12000mm/min
Emergency Stop: None(Pause button available)
Reset Function: Yes
Air Pump: Yes (Built-in nozzle)
Supported Software: GRBL-based (LaserGRBL, LightBurn)
Rotary Axis Interface: Supports 4th axis engraving (MD18/MD19)
Lens Replacement: Not supported
LED Light Strip: Yes
WIFI Interface: None
Laser Engraving Platform: Movable aluminum plate
Cutting Platform: Slats
Camera Optional: 200w pixel USB interface, detachable
Tilt Protection Yes: Stops automatically if tilted
Overall Lifting Height: 73mm

Setup and Design

The Genmitsu Kiosk laser assembled quickly and was ready within a few minutes of unboxing, following the simple instructions in the manual. Setting up the laser on Lightburn was made simple with the supplied files on the micro-SD card. Which also has the Lightburn profile. You can also use a range of laser projects, such as brand logos and images, which I used throughout this review.
– Compact Design. The Kiosk Laser is a compact and portable laser engraver.
– Engraving Area. The ample 100 x 100 mm engraving area boasts high-speed performance of up to 12,000 mm/min and precision down to 0.01 mm, making it ideal for DIY and small business applications.

Software

After assembling all the parts, the next step is to install the software. You have the option to use LightBurn, LaserGRBL, or both. The TF card includes files for setting up both. However, the lack of built-in Wi-Fi capabilities in the laser limits the options for wireless connectivity.

The supplied LightBurn .lbn file simplifies the setup process, ensuring a seamless configuration.

Slate Stone Engraving

As part of my review of the Kiosk laser, I chose to laser engrave several slate coasters and wall signs. Due to the working area restrictions, I opted for smaller designs. The coasters featured images of the Joker from Batman and R2D2 from Star Wars by LaserDesignfile from Etsy. Both were converted into designs that were made for beautiful gifts. I operated the laser at 80% power and 4000 mm/min using LightBurn.

Wood and Leather Engraving

I also conducted several small keyring projects using dark wood, light wood, and leather, all with the same settings: 8000 mm/min and 50% power.

Wood Laser Cutting

Next, I created a Christmas letter holder for Santa by The Louisiana Hobby Guy, which was cut and engraved on the Genmistu Kiosk laser using 3mm birch plywood. I set the laser at 150 mm/min and 100% power to ensure a perfect cut. The project consisted of five individual pieces, which were then glued together to create this wonderful keepsake for Christmas.

This compact laser impressively handles both engraving and cutting tasks on various materials. I aimed to demonstrate its capabilities in this review, and it certainly lived up to expectations. With its 0.01 laser precision, the Sainsmart Genmitsu Kiosk is a great choice for home crafting or small business use because it’s affordable and portable.

The laser is lightweight, at only 2.8kg, and its dimensions are 235x280x220mm, making it easy to move and store. It takes up very little space, which is ideal for small work areas.

Safety is a key feature of this machine. It automatically stops if the cover is opened or if it tilts too much, ensuring a safe environment. The one-button operation allows you to easily start, pause, or stop your projects. Given its capabilities and price, this laser offers great value.
